          Wtf are you on about. Nazi Germany was overwhelmingly a Christian state. 54% protestant, 38% Catholic in 1939 census. Their plan was to eradicate themselves? No, the end goal was to create their own form of Nazified Christianity that would answer to the Nazi government. The Protestand Reich Church was their attempt at this.

          They had no problem with Christians because they almost all were Christian themselves, they just wanted to remove power from the pre-existinf churches (Pope etc) by placing a new church under their own hierarchy.
